
Offering is designed to enhance time to value, provide a predictable cost model and to accelerate the path to Agentforce-driven pharma-readiness
SAN FRANCISCO, Sept. 14, 2026 /PRNewswire/ -- Deloitte today announced an expansion of its strategic alliance with Salesforce by launching FastForward™ for Life Sciences, an agentic-infused customer relationship management (CRM) accelerator tailored for mid-size organizations. It delivers a compliant, ready-to-use experience designed to help organizations move forward more quickly and efficiently than a traditional front-office transformation.
Built specifically for mid-sized life sciences organizations, this offering is 70-90% preconfigured to give those organizations an agile path forward. It offers a portfolio of services, accelerators and a pre-configured Converge™ by Deloitte solution to provide enterprise-grade CRM capability, a faster implementation model and a managed services approach that keeps the platform evolving after go-live, offering clients flexibility for ongoing enhancement support. Organizations can roll out their transformations within four to six months, which is twice as fast as compared to traditional, heavily customized approaches.
Additionally, its foundation is informed by Deloitte's IndustryAdvantage™ approach, drawing on Deloitte's industry-specific insights, specialized capabilities and experience with life sciences transformation to help focus modernization where it matters. With this solution, organizations can modernize operations across field engagement, health care professional engagement, territories, sampling, medical science liaison workflows, compliance controls and data-driven customer insights.
